MA1000A Very Low Noise Seismic Mems Accelerometer
Main Features
-Range:±2g~±30g, Excellent Bias Stability
-Output: Differential Output / Single-Ended Output
-Very Low Noise: 1.2μg/√Hz for ±2g Range (typical)
-Input Power Supply: 4.75~5.25V
-Embedded Self-Test Function and Temperature Sensor
-Embedded Precision Reference Voltage
-Shock Survivability: 6000g, Vibration Resistance
-Wide Operating Temperature Range: -40~+125°C
Brief Introduction
MA1000A MEMS accelerometer is the besthigh performance capacitive accelerometer adopting closed loop structure, it useshigh performance ASIC and MEMS sensor to build closed-loop system, andit enjoys excellent performance with low noise, dynamic range, non-linearity, repeatability, temperature drift and shock resistance. MA1000A guarantees confident and accurate vibration measurement in rugged environments.
MA1000A accelerometer also has embeddedself-test function, temperature sensor for compensation and built-in high precision reference voltage, which ensures MA1000A to be the top level of accelerometer around the world. Using tiny sealed LCC20 encapsulation (9*9mm), MA1000A has been widely used in Seismic Monitor, Micro-vibration Monitoring, Engineering Geophysical Exploration, Inertial Navigation, Structure/Building Monitoring, Surface Wave Detection, and Platform Stability, etc. Eachaccelerometer is fully tested and qualified, and its superreliability and excellent performance gains customers' high praise

Technical Specifications
| Parameter | MA1000A | Unit | ||||
| MA1002A | MA1003A | MA1005A | MA1010A | MA1030A | ||
| Range | ±2 | ±3 | ±5 | ±10 | ±30 | g |
| Non-linearity (full range) | 0.1 | 0.1 | 0.1 | 0.1 | 0.1 | % |
| Frequency Response (±5% bandwidth) | >100 | >100 | 60 | 60 | 60 | Hz |
| Frequency Response (±3dB bandwidth) | >1000 | >1000 | 200 | 200 | 200 | Hz |
| Noise Spectral Density(@100Hz) | 1.2 | 1.5 | 1.8 | 2.5 | 3 | μg/√Hz |
| Bias Temperature Coefficient (maximum) | 0.3 | 0.3 | 0.3 | 0.3 | 0.3 | mg/ºC |
| Bias Stability (1hour, 1σ, 1s) | 0.05 | 0.05 | 0.05 | 0.05 | 0.05 | mg |
| Scale Factor | 1800 | 1200 | 720 | 360 | 120 | mV/g |
| Scale Factor Temperature Coefficient | 50 | 50 | 50 | 50 | 50 | ppm/ºC |
| Scale Factor Stability | 50 | 50 | 50 | 50 | 50 | ppm |
| Scale Factor Repeatability | 50 | 50 | 50 | 50 | 50 | ppm |
| Axis misalignment | ||||||
| Input Axis Misalignment (Kp,Ko) | 10 (max.) | mrad | ||||
| Self Test | ||||||
| Frequency (Square wave output) | 19 | Hz | ||||
| Duty cycle | 50 | % | ||||
| Amplitude (Peak to peak) | 0.28 | 0.55 | 0.55 | 0.55 | 0.55 | |
| g | ||||||
| STEN Input Threshold Voltage (High level is valid) | 0.8 (min.) | Vcc | ||||
| Temperature Sensor | ||||||
| Output Voltage (@25°C) | 2.47 | V | ||||
| Sensitivity | 8.3 | mV/ºC | ||||
| Output Current Load | 20 (max.) | μA | ||||
| Output Capacitive Load | 30 (max.) | pF | ||||
| Reset | ||||||
| RSTN Input Threshold Voltage | 0.2 (max. , Low level is valid) | Vcc | ||||
| Power Supply (Vcc) | ||||||
| Input Voltage | 5 | V | ||||
| Running Current Consumption | 5.4 | mA | ||||
| Startup Time (Turn on or RSTN pull-up) | 10 | ms | ||||
| Accelerometer Output | ||||||
| Output Voltage | ±3.6 (full range differential output) | V | ||||
| Resistance Load | 10 (min.) | kΩ | ||||
| Capacitive Load | 30 (max.) | pF | ||||
